Looking through the code, there are two signatures for calls on
addHbaseResources, one being
addHBaseResources(Configuration,Map<String,String>) and the other being
addHBaseResources(Configuration). The first function is implemented in the
HiveHBaseStorageHandler itself, and the other is defined in HBaseConfiguration.
The one in HBaseConfiguration does the following:
* adds resources (hbase config xmls) to the conf passed in to it
* performs some checks.
The one in HiveHBaseStorageHandler does the following:
* instantiates a new conf, and runs HBaseConfiguration.addHBaseResources on
it.
* Then, iterates through its properties, and for all values in it that are
null (i.e. not present - covers only adds, not updates) in jobconf, it copies
them into the Map<String,String>
So, our code path is relevant for the input side, where if called from
hcatalog, we should be updating jobconf itself as well, so the extra bit makes
sense. On the output side, however, where we do a copy into a copyOfConf, that
looks redundant.
